Description
This comprehensive bootcamp teaches you Python, the essentials of probability and statistics for data analytics and visualization, data science libraries such as NumPy, pandas, scikit-learn, and fundamental concepts of machine learning. Build your data science skills to launch an in-demand, valuable career in six months.
You’ll learn how to write code that can design and interact with databases to extract data that can solve real-world problems. The advanced-level curriculum includes understanding and applying key machine learning and artificial intelligence concepts to practical uses.
Some outcomes of the bootcamp include:
- Write useful code in Python, one of the most popular languages for programming and data science.
- Collect and clean large amounts and varieties of data and transform it into more usable formats.
- Develop an understanding of key statistical methods in order to read, analyse and summarise data.
- Present and communicate insights about your data through visual storytelling and reports.
- Use analytical techniques such as machine learning, deep learning and text analytics to identify patterns and build predictive models.
- Look for relationships and patterns in data and spot trends for problem-solving.
- Solve industry-specific problems using data-driven techniques and domain knowledge.

What are CPD hours/points?
CPD stands for Continuing Professional Development. If you work in certain professions or for certain companies, your employer may require you to complete a number of CPD hours or points, per year. You can find a range of CPD courses on reed.co.uk, many of which can be completed online.
What is a ‘regulated qualification’?
A regulated qualification is delivered by a learning institution which is regulated by a government body. In England, the government body which regulates courses is Ofqual. Ofqual regulated qualifications sit on the Regulated Qualifications Framework (RQF), which can help students understand how different qualifications in different fields compare to each other. The framework also helps students to understand what qualifications they need to progress towards a higher learning goal, such as a university degree or equivalent higher education award.
What is an ‘endorsed’ course?
An endorsed course is a skills based course which has been checked over and approved by an independent awarding body. Endorsed courses are not regulated so do not result in a qualification - however, the student can usually purchase a certificate showing the awarding body’s logo if they wish. Certain awarding bodies - such as Quality Licence Scheme and TQUK - have developed endorsement schemes as a way to help students select the best skills based courses for them.
